Synopsis
Meet Vicky Halls, internationally renowned feline expert and author of Britain’s most popular and influential cat behaviour books.
Vicky is a cat behaviour counsellor who knows her felines and she doesn’t pull any punches. Throughout her career Vicky has diagnosed a whole host of feline foibles ranging from obsessive cats, agoraphobic cats, bullying cats, self-harming cats…. the bizarre list is endless.
This series will follow Vicky as she meets both cats and owners with some serious problems. Misbehaving moggies can result in depression, stress and even divorce for their troubled owners. With Vicky as our guide we’ll get under the skin of the owners and their cats and find out what is really going on behind closed doors. As part of the series we’ll also meet some of Vicky’s expert colleagues who have come up with some ingenious solutions to the myriad of problems, and we’ll learn more about the fascinating psyche of the cat.
Vicky has a very strong on screen personality and backed up with her immense knowledge and already established fan base she is a talent waiting to be unleashed on the cat loving public.

Style and Content

For every new case Vicky uses her expertise to assess the situation. This process involves some in depth detective work, and often a degree of ‘human’ counselling too. Vicky has an extraordinary talent for listening and encouraging people to speak about their problems.
Strategically placed hidden cameras around the home and collar cams will catch all the action when Vicky’s not there, helping her with initial diagnosis and also to monitor improvements once Vicky has worked her magic.
In each episode we’ll also follow Vicky as she visits her extensive network of expert friends and associates who have come up with some ingenious and often quirky solutions to feline problems, including assault courses for cats, alternative therapies and what we can learn from the parallels that exist between the domestic cat and their big cat cousins.
Biography
Originally trained as a veterinary nurse, Vicky became a member of the British Association of Pet Behaviour Counsellors in 1998, and now treats cats across London and the South East of England as a specialist consultant. She is a tutor in Intermediate and Advanced Feline Psychology and also lectures in the UK and across Europe on feline behaviour.
Vicky’s written five very popular books on cat care. Cat Confidential was published in 2005, the best selling Cat Detective in 2006, Cat Counsellor in 2007, The Complete Cat, published in 2008 and The Secret Life of Your Cat will be published later this year. She was also voted the UK’s favourite cat Author in 2008. Her warmth, strong sense of humour and genuine passion for cats has endeared her to thousands of readers in the UK, the US and Europe.
